This port lets you connect a 3 1/2" diskette drive for
transferring data to or from removable diskettes. The
Disk icon on the indicator panel and diskette drive
LED glow green when the drive is in use. To eject a
disk from the drive, push the eject button. A flap
protects the drive when it's empty. Refer to
